From a005fcf124d507a6e6faa198c6e1271eda078499 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Vince Weaver Date: Tue, 23 Jul 2019 11:06:01 -0400 Subject: perf header: Fix divide by zero error if f_header.attr_size==0 [ Upstream commit 7622236ceb167aa3857395f9bdaf871442aa467e ] So I have been having lots of trouble with hand-crafted perf.data files causing segfaults and the like, so I have started fuzzing the perf tool. First issue found: If f_header.attr_size is 0 in the perf.data file, then perf will crash with a divide-by-zero error. Committer note: Added a pr_err() to tell the user why the command failed.
